Banning the use of AI to forge videos, images, and voices of others illegally

The Law on Network Security (amended) stipulates that it is prohibited to use AI or new technologies to imitate videos, images, and voices of others in violation of the law.

The National Assembly has passed the Law on Network Security (amended), this law takes effect from July 1, 2026.

This law stipulates many prohibited cybersecurity acts.

Accordingly, it is prohibited to fabricate, slander, false information, infringe on the dignity, honor, and prestige of others or cause damage to the legitimate rights and interests of other agencies, organizations, and individuals.

Prohibit false information causing panic among the people, causing damage to socio-economic activities, causing difficulties for the normal operation of state agencies or law enforcement officers, and infringing upon the legitimate rights and interests of other agencies, organizations, and individuals.

At the same time, prohibit fabricated and untrue information about products, goods, money, bonds, bills of lading, bonds, checks and other valuable papers; fabricated and untrue information in the fields of finance, banking, e-commerce, multi-level marketing, and securities.

In particular, prohibit appropriation, purchase, sale, seizure, intentional disclosure of information belonging to state secrets, work secrets, business secrets, personal secrets, family secrets and private life affecting the honor, prestige, dignity, rights and legitimate interests of agencies, organizations, and individuals.

This law also stipulates the prohibition of intentionally eavesdropping, illegally recording audio and video of conversations in cyberspace; disclosure of information about civil cryptography products, information about customers legally using civil cryptography products; use and business of civil cryptography products of unknown origin.

Prohibit fraud and appropriation of property; organizing gambling, online gambling; propaganda, advertising, buying and selling goods and services on the list of prohibited items according to the provisions of law;

Forging websites of agencies, organizations, and individuals; forging, circulating, stealing, buying and selling, illegally collecting and exchanging credit card information, bank account information, encrypted assets, and digital assets of others; forging documents of agencies and organizations.

Do not use artificial intelligence (AI) or new technologies to imitate videos, images, or voices of others in violation of the law; collect, use, disseminate, exchange, transfer, or do business illegally in personal information and data of others.

Prohibit illegal intrusion into telecommunications networks, computer networks, information systems, information processing and control systems, databases, and electronic means of others.

Combating or obstructing the operation of network security forces; attacking and illegally neutralizing network security measures, losing their effectiveness.

Exploiting or abusing network security protection activities to infringe upon sovereignty, interests, national security, social order and safety, legitimate rights and interests of agencies, organizations, individuals or for personal gain.
